Meridian Health Named 2013 Most Wired for 14th Year Consecutive Year

Meridian Health was recently named to the 2013 Most Wired Survey for the 14th year in a row; an honor that Meridian has received more times than any other existing health system in the state of New Jersey.          

The Most Wired Award is sponsored by the Hospitals and Health Networks, and is designed to measure the level of degree in which American health systems have integrated an efficient, and cost effective, IT program. The recipients of such an award are those hospitals that have successfully incorporated innovative technological measures. By doing so, the hospital is able to not only greatly diminish the potential for error, but also reduce patients’ average length of stay (ALOS), and provide caregivers with the most efficient means necessary to alleviate patients’ suffering.        

IT remains a crucial indicator of a hospitals’ success, as capacities such as organization, modernization, and efficiency remain impossible without it. “Information technology is an essential ingredient in our efforts to continuously improve patient care and safety” said Rebecca Weber, senior vice president and chief information officer, Meridian Health.   “Being recognized as a Most Wired Health System acknowledges the efforts of our physicians, nurses, clinicians, and team members at Meridian who continuously strive to give our patents the best possible care. Having received this award for 14 years is a reflection on the Meridian’s commitment to make the necessary investments to be at the leading edge of Healthcare technology and care delivery.”

About Meridian Health

Meridian Health is a leading not-for-profit health care organization in New Jersey, comprising Jersey Shore University Medical Center and K. Hovnanian Children’s Hospital in Neptune, Ocean Medical Center in Brick, Riverview Medical Center in Red Bank, Southern Ocean Medical Center in Manahawkin, Bayshore Community Hospital in Holmdel, and Meridian Partner Companies that include home health services, skilled nursing and rehabilitation centers, ambulatory care, ambulance services, and outpatient centers. Meridian Health has consistently been rated among the top performing health systems in New Jersey for clinical quality, is one of the FORTUNE “100 Best Companies to Work For”, and is the recipient of numerous state and national recognitions for patient care and nursing excellence.  For more information, please visit www.MeridianHealth.com.
